Abstract
In order to obtain the layered sodium cobalt oxide materials by hydrothermal synthesis, the yield diagram for Na–Co–H2O system has been built and studied. In the same time, the well-known data of Co–H2O system have been extended at 250 °C in basic solution.
first synthesized directly the high temperature stable phase, P 3 - N a 0.6 C o O 2 by a one-step low-temperature hydrothermal method. The rhombohedral structure of P 3 - N a 0.6 C o O 2 has been determined by X-ray diffraction (XRD) and the purity of phases has been confirmed by XPS. The thermal stability of P 3 - N a 0.6 C o O 2 has been investigated by means of high temperature X-ray diffraction in 298–873 K range and when the temperature has reached 723 K, the completely transformation of P 3 - N a 0.6 C o O 2 in the rhombohedral stable phase α - N a C o O 2 (space group R-3m) was observed. Also, a formation mechanism of P 3 - N a 0.6 C o O 2 phase using the unit cell theory in the hydrothermal process was proposed.
